Transaction 94b655181040f8494d1fe4a9cf54cbeb839fa6e25abfbebd07eabb1dc93aa2e2
1 Input
1 Output
-
94b655181040f8494d1fe4a9cf54cbeb839fa6e25abfbebd07eabb1dc93aa2e2:0
- value
- 3005947
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e319037b8f07f21487c7f164952d96d072ad4093 OP_EQUAL
- address
- 3NPoH4iiTDbYJkFoahvfpc8aQHkveJaHDk